Partager via


Élément List (List)

S’applique à : | SharePoint 2016 SharePoint Foundation 2013 | | SharePoint Online SharePoint Server 2013

Élément de niveau supérieur qui contient la définition d'une liste.

<List
  BaseType = "Integer" | "Text"
  Default = "TRUE" | "FALSE"
  DefaultItemOpen = "Integer"
  Description = "Text"
  Direction = "Text"
  DisableAttachments = "TRUE" | "FALSE"
  DraftVersionVisibility = "Integer"
  EnableContentTypes = "TRUE" | "FALSE"  EnableMinorVersions = "TRUE" | "FALSE"  EnableThumbnails = "TRUE" | "FALSE"
  EventSinkAssembly = "Text"
  EventSinkClass = "Text"
  EventSinkData = "Text"
  FolderCreation = "TRUE" | "FALSE"
  Id = "GUID"
  ModeratedList = "TRUE" | "FALSE"
  ModerationType = "TRUE" | "FALSE"
  Name = "Text"
  OrderedList = "TRUE" | "FALSE"
  PrivateList = "TRUE" | "FALSE"
  QuickLaunchUrl = "URL"
  RootWebOnly = "TRUE" | "FALSE"
  ThumbnailSize = "Integer"
  Title = "Text"
  Type = "Integer"
  Url = "URL"
  URLEncode = "TRUE" | "FALSE"
  VersioningEnabled = "TRUE" | "FALSE"
  WebImageHeight = "Integer"
  WebImageWidth = "Integer">
</List>

Éléments et attributs

Les sections suivantes décrivent les attributs, les éléments enfants et les éléments parents.

Attributs

Attribut Description
BaseType
Texte facultatif. L'attribut BaseType peut être défini sur Integer, qui stocke des valeurs en tant qu'entiers ou défini sur Text (par défaut), qui stocke des valeurs en tant que texte. Notez qu'il n'est pas possible de créer des champs de choix de type entier.
Par défaut
Facultatif Boolean. TRUE pour spécifier que la liste référencée dans le fichier Onet.xml doit être créée à chaque fois qu'un site est créé. Dans le cas contraire, la liste n'est pas créée lors de la création du site mais elle est disponible pour une instanciation ultérieure.
DefaultItemOpen
Facultatif Boolean. 1 pour spécifier que les applications qui génèrent des transformations des éléments de la liste ouvrent les éléments dans un navigateur plutôt que dans une application côté client distincte ; sinon, valeur 0.
Description
Facultatif Text. Fournit une description de la liste. Cet attribut doit être spécifié dans une configuration dans un fichier Onet.xml lorsque vous ajoutez une définition de liste personnalisée à une définition de site. La valeur de cet attribut remplace la valeur de l’élément DefaultDescription d’un fichier Schema.xml.
Direction
Obligatoire Text. Spécifie le sens de lecture de la liste. Les valeurs possibles sont notamment RTL (de droite à gauche), LTR (de gauche à droite) ou none (aucun).
DisableAttachments
Facultatif Boolean. TRUE pour désactiver les pièces jointes dans la liste.
DraftVersionVisibility
Integer facultatif. Spécifie les droits requis pour afficher les brouillons.

Les valeurs suivantes sont possibles :
- 1 Modifier les droits
- 2 Droits d’approbation
- Toutes les autres valeurs Droits de lecture
EnableContentTypes
Facultatif Boolean. TRUE pour activer la gestion des types de contenu dans les listes créées via la définition de liste.
EnableMinorVersions
Facultatif Boolean.
EnableThumbnails
Facultatif Boolean. TRUE pour spécifier que les analyseurs de documents de cette liste génèrent des fichiers de miniatures qui correspondent aux documents enregistrés dans cette liste. Cet attribut s'applique uniquement aux bibliothèques de documents.
EventSinkAssembly
Texte facultatif. Cette option est spécifiée uniquement pour les schémas mis à niveau à partir de Windows SharePoint Services 2.0. Spécifie le nom fort d’un fichier dans le Global Assembly Cache (GAC) qui fournit un gestionnaire d’événements pour les événements de bibliothèque de documents.

Par exemple, Microsoft.SharePoint, Version=11.0.0.0, Culture=Neutral, PublicKeyToken=71e9bce111e9429c

Cet attribut a été déprécié dans SharePoint Foundation.
EventSinkClass
Texte facultatif. Spécifie le nom qualifié complet, qui respecte la casse de la classe qui définit un gestionnaire d'événements pour des événements de bibliothèque de documents sous la forme Espace_Noms.Classe_Nom. Cet attribut a été déprécié dans SharePoint Foundation.
EventSinkData
Facultatif Text. Contient une chaîne arbitraire qui doit être utilisée par un gestionnaire d'événements de bibliothèque de documents. Cet attribut a été déprécié dans SharePoint Foundation.
FolderCreation
Facultatif Boolean. TRUE pour afficher la commande Nouveau dossier dans le menu Nouveau.
Id
Facultatif GUID. Spécifie le GUID de la liste.
ModeratedList
Facultatif Boolean. TRUE pour demander l'approbation du contenu pour les éléments envoyés.
ModerationType
Facultatif Boolean. TRUE pour indiquer que la modération est activée pour la liste, ce qui nécessite un processus d'approbation lors de la création ou de la modification du contenu.
Name
Obligatoire Text. Nom interne d'une liste.
OrderedList
Facultatif Boolean. TRUE pour spécifier que l'option qui autorise les utilisateurs à réorganiser les éléments dans la liste est disponible, pour la liste, sur la page Modifier l'affichage.
PrivateList
Facultatif Boolean. TRUE pour spécifier que la liste est privée.
QuickLaunchUrl
Facultatif Text. Spécifie l'URL de la page d'affichage pour ouvrir la liste par le biais du volet de navigation Lancement rapide.
RootWebOnly
Facultatif Boolean. TRUE pour spécifier que la liste créée à partir de la définition existe uniquement dans le site web racine d’une collection de sites.
MiniatureSize
Facultatif Integer. Spécifie la largeur des miniatures à afficher dans les bibliothèques d'images.
Titre
Obligatoire Text. Le nom complet générique de la liste.
Type
Integer facultatif. Spécifie le type de modèle de liste.

Les valeurs suivantes représentent les types de modèles de liste par défaut.

100 Liste générique
101 Bibliothèque de documents
102 Enquête
103 Liste de liens
104 Liste des annonces
105 Liste de contacts
106 Liste des événements
107 Liste des tâches
108 Forum de discussion
109 Bibliothèque d’images
110 sources de données
111 Galerie de modèles de site
112 Liste des informations utilisateur
Galerie de composants WebPart 113
114 Galerie de modèles de liste
Bibliothèque de formulaires XML 115
Galerie de pages maîtres 116
117 flux de travail No-Code
118 Processus de flux de travail personnalisé
Bibliothèque de pages Wiki 119
120 Grille personnalisée pour une liste
Bibliothèque de connexions de données 130
140 Historique de flux de travail
Liste des tâches 150 Gantt
Liste des séries de réunions 200
Liste de l’ordre du jour de la réunion 201
202 Liste des participants à la réunion
204 Liste des décisions de réunion
Liste des objectifs de la réunion 207
210 Zone de texte Réunion
211 Liste des éléments de réunion à apporter
212 Liste des pages de l’espace de travail de réunion
301 Liste des billets de blog
302 Liste des commentaires de blog
303 Liste des catégories de blog
1100 Suivi des problèmes
1200 Liste des tâches de l’administrateur

Cet attribut correspond à l'attribut Type de l'élément ListTemplate.
Url
Texte facultatif. Spécifie le chemin d’accès à la racine du répertoire qui contient les fichiers ASPX auxquels la définition de liste s’applique, par rapport à l’URL racine du site web.
Urlencode
Facultatif Boolean. TRUE pour convertir des caractères spéciaux, tels que des espaces, au format UTF-8 entre guillemets, par exemple %c3%ab pour le caractère ë.
VersioningEnabled
Facultatif Boolean. TRUE pour spécifier dans un fichier Schema.xml que le suivi de version doit être activé par défaut pour les bibliothèques de documents créées à l'aide la définition de liste. La configuration de cet attribut n'a aucun effet sur les bibliothèques de documents existantes. Si la valeur est TRUE, le contrôle de version peut toujours être désactivé pour une bibliothèque de documents sur la page Nouvelle bibliothèque de documents lors de la création de la bibliothèque.
WebImageHeight
Facultatif Integer. Spécifie la hauteur, en pixels, d'une image dans une bibliothèque d'images.
WebImageWidth
Facultatif Integer. Spécifie la largeur, en pixels, d'une image dans une bibliothèque d'images.

Éléments enfants

Éléments parents

Aucun

Occurrences

  • Minimum : 0
  • Maximum : 1

Remarques

Lorsqu’il est utilisé comme élément racine dans le fichier de schéma d’une liste, l’élément List doit contenir la déclaration d’espace de noms Microsoft SharePoint Foundation ows: . Les lignes suivantes illustrent l'ouverture d'un fichier Schema.xml pour des bibliothèques de documents :

<List
  xmlns:ows="Microsoft SharePoint"
  Name="Documents"
  Title="$Resources:shareddocuments_Title;"
  Direction="$Resources:Direction;"
  Url="Shared Documents"
  BaseType="1">

Dans un schéma de liste, l'élément MetaData contient les différentes parties de la définition de liste. Utilisez un élément List vide (<List />) pour renvoyer le titre de la liste actuelle.

Dans une définition de site (Onet.xml), l'élément List ne contient pas de section MetaData, mais il peut contenir une section Data par laquelle spécifier des valeurs de colonne par défaut pour le type de liste donné.